§2606. Investigatory powers
For the purpose of determining the correctness of any return, determining the amount of tax that should have been paid, determining whether or not the dealer should have made a return or paid taxes, or collecting any taxes under this Part, the secretary may examine, or cause to be examined, any books, papers, records, or memoranda that may be relevant to making such determinations, whether the books, papers, records, or memoranda are the property of or in the possession of the dealer or another person.
The secretary may require the attendance of any person having knowledge or information that may be relevant, compel the production of books, papers, records, or memoranda by persons required to attend, take testimony on matters material to the determination, and administer oaths or affirmations. Upon the demand of the secretary, any examiner, or investigator, a court shall issue a subpoena for the attendance of a witness or the production of books, papers, records, and memoranda.
The commissioner may also issue subpoenas.
Acts 1990, No. 90, §1, eff. Jan. 1, 1991.
